Type R Variants

The Type R is the fastest Civic you can buy. It has a turbocharged 2.0-liter engine. This engine makes over 300 horsepower. It can go from zero to 60 mph in about 5.0 seconds. The Type R has a sporty design and stiff suspension. It handles corners with great precision. Its aggressive look matches its powerful engine. The latest models feature improved aerodynamics and cooling systems. This keeps the car stable at high speeds. The Type R is a favorite among racing fans.

Si Models

The Si is a sporty version but less extreme than the Type R. It uses a 1.5-liter turbo engine. This engine produces around 200 horsepower. The Si can reach 60 mph in about 6.5 seconds. It offers a manual transmission for a fun driving feel. The suspension is tuned for better handling than the base model. It has sporty seats and special design touches. The Si balances speed with everyday usability. Many drivers find it a practical yet quick choice.

Turbocharged Options

Many fast Honda Civics use turbocharged engines. A turbocharger pushes more air into the engine. This helps the engine burn fuel better and create more power.

The 1.5-liter turbocharged engine is common in recent Civic models. It balances speed and fuel efficiency. Some high-performance trims have stronger turbo setups. These deliver quicker responses and higher top speeds.

Horsepower Comparisons

Horsepower measures the engine’s power output. The fastest Civics have horsepower ratings above 200 hp. For example, the Civic Type R reaches about 306 horsepower. Standard Civics usually have less, near 158 hp.

More horsepower means the car can reach higher speeds faster. It also improves overtaking ability on highways. Comparing horsepower helps buyers pick the right Civic for speed needs.

Torque And Acceleration

Torque is the twisting force that moves the car from a stop. The fastest Civics have torque values around 295 Nm or more. High torque means quick acceleration and better control.

Acceleration time varies by model. The Civic Type R can go from 0 to 60 mph in about 5.0 seconds. Regular Civics take longer due to lower torque and power. Torque and acceleration together define the car’s thrill and driving ease.

Top Speed Achievements

The fastest Honda Civic can reach speeds over 170 mph. The Civic Type R holds many top speed records for production cars. It reaches a maximum speed near 172 mph. This speed is impressive for a compact car. It shows Honda’s focus on speed and control.

0-60 Mph Times

Acceleration is a key test for the fastest Civics. The Civic Type R can go from 0 to 60 mph in about 5.0 seconds. Some modified Civics reach even faster times. Quick acceleration helps the car feel sporty and fun to drive. It also shows the power of the engine and transmission.

Track Performance

Honda Civics perform well on race tracks. The Civic Type R has set lap records on famous tracks like the Nürburgring. It handles tight corners with ease. The car’s suspension and brakes are tuned for track use. This makes the Civic a favorite among racing fans and drivers.

Tuning And Ecu Remapping

Tuning the engine control unit (ECU) optimizes how the car runs. Remapping adjusts fuel delivery, ignition timing, and boost pressure. This fine-tuning extracts more power without changing hardware. Skilled tuners customize settings to match the specific upgrades on the Civic. The result is smoother power delivery and better throttle response.
